I don't know what caused it, but the single pane of door glass in my Jotul Castine F400 has a crack running from top to bottom. I know there are online glass sources, but can someone please tell me the measurements?

Once I have it, do I take it and the door to a glass shop to have it installed?

Does the crack pose any risk of I use the stove?
 
Bummer. The best way to measure is to remove the glass and either take the two pieces to a glass shop or make a template from them and order online. Not sure if the glass shop will install the new glass but worth asking. If the glass gasket is several years old it may also be worth replacing. Yes, the crack poses a risk,especially if it gets worse due to poorer clamping.
